MatlabCode

本站所有资源均为高质量资源,各种姿势下载。

您现在的位置是:MatlabCode > 资源下载 > 仿真计算 > 微分进化算法来解决电力系统优化问题的源代码

微分进化算法来解决电力系统优化问题的源代码

资 源 简 介

微分进化算法来解决电力系统优化问题的源代码

详 情 说 明

微分进化算法在电力系统优化中的应用是一种强大的启发式优化方法,尤其适合处理大规模的非线性问题。该算法通过模拟生物进化中的突变、交叉和选择机制,逐步逼近最优解。

算法核心思想 微分进化算法通过在解空间中生成候选解(即“粒子”)并不断迭代更新来优化目标函数。与传统的遗传算法不同,它采用差分变异策略,使得搜索过程更具方向性,从而提升收敛速度。

在电力系统优化中的应用 电力系统优化往往涉及复杂的约束条件,如负荷分配、发电成本最小化或电网稳定性问题。微分进化算法能够有效处理这类高维度、非凸优化问题。40个粒子的大规模计算意味着算法需要平衡计算效率和收敛性,确保在合理时间内找到可行解。

优化流程概述 初始化:随机生成一组候选解(粒子),覆盖可能的解空间。 变异与交叉:通过差分操作生成新解,结合历史最优解调整搜索方向。 选择:比较新旧解的性能,保留更优解进入下一代迭代。 收敛判断:当解的质量不再显著提升或达到最大迭代次数时终止。

微分进化算法的优势在于其鲁棒性和并行性,适合电力系统中多目标、多约束的复杂场景。若进一步结合局部搜索策略,可进一步提升解的精度。